#b10537 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b10537 is composed of 69.4% red, 2%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.2% magenta, 68.9%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 342.6 degrees, a saturation of 94.5% and a lightness of 35.7%. #b10537 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0a6e with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

Shades and Tints of #b10537

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050002 is the darkest color, while #fff1f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b10537

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d595a is the less saturated color, while #b10537 is the most saturated one.
